Hi, I currently am working on a very similar project. Am most interested in how you supported and secured the camper to the trailer, because that’s my next step. I also have a Lance with the drop down rear end. Think it’s an 11 footer or so. Thanks, Jim.
I have a 77 Idletime on a converted boat trailer and I just used the factory tie downs, cross hitched until I park it. Never had a single problem out of it,
I used a total of 6, 6x6x8 posts, all posts notched, and 2x6’s lag bolted, I made two sleds that we’re stacked on each other and lag bolted together. 3/4 plywood as a deck, a Total height of nearly 12”.

Just letting you know, you’ve inspired me to do the same set up! Super excited! Just need to figure a platform to elevate the rear high enough to allow for the pluming:/
Many Thanks. I needed 12" of clearance from the deck of trailer to clear plumbing, that is why it was set on that sled, all tanks and plumbing sit above the flat bed. I did have to change out the main drain value so it would drain straight and not a 90 degree angle, it would have drain on the trailer. Easy fix, and I now have "new" drain values for both.
